David Blevins wrote:
> I checked and .vob is setup as using the default player. So I
> checked out the command for playing and it looks like the path to
> mplayer is wrong. (running a knoppmyth box) So I symlinked it:
>
> ln -s /usr/bin/mplayer /usr/local/bin/mplayer
>
> Then I got:
>
>
> ========================================================================
> ==
> vo: X11 running at 720x480 with depth 24 and 32 bpp (":0.0" =>
> local display)
> It seems there is no Xvideo support for your video card available.
> Run 'xvinfo' to verify its Xv support and read DOCS/HTML/en/
> video.html#xv!
> See 'mplayer -vo help' for other (non-xv) video out drivers. Try -
> vo x11
> Error opening/initializing the selected video_out (-vo) device.
>
> I'm using the TV-OUT on my PVR 350, so I can see why it didn't work.
>
> /usr/local/bin/mplayer -fs -zoom -quiet -vo x11 %s
>
> And it did work.
I highly recommend (an NVIDIA video card instead of the PVR-350, or--if
you're mind is set on the PVR-350--) installing John Harvey's updated
ivtv driver for X. It supports Xv, so you get much better video at much
less processor usage.
